Newcastle consider January swoop for €60m defender on Manchester United’s radar

Manchester United’s chase for a new centre-back has thrown up a number of names, including Sporting Lisbon star Goncalo Inacio.

The Portuguese defender has been linked with a move to Old Trafford in recent months, however, not without suggestions that he could move to another Premier League club.

According to Mais Futebol, Newcastle have been ‘studying’ the possibility of signing Inacio in the January transfer window.

The report suggests the Magpies have been following the centre-back since last season and they are now considering ‘moving forward’ to pursue a deal.

It is understood that Sporting Lisbon are not willing to negotiate a sale unless his €60m buyout clause is paid.

Meanwhile, Correio da Manha (H/t Sport Witness) claim United, Liverpool and Man City are all interested in Inacio as well.

United not only need a replacement for Raphael Varane, but it would make a lot of sense to sign a left-sided centre-back to provide backup for Lisandro Martinez.

Of course, Inacio isn’t the only defender linked with a move to United, so it’s not like he’s our only option and Newcastle are gaining ground to secure his signature.

The Reds are being linked with moves for Jean-Clair Todibo and Jarrad Branthwaite.
